Vulnerability in Intel Realsense D400 Series Universal Windows Platform Driver
CVE-2021-33063
Uncontrolled search path in the Intel(R) RealSense(TM) D400 Series UWP driver for Windows 10 before version 6.1.160.22 may allow an authenticated user to potentially enable escalation of privilege via local access.
